Questions fréquentes : Practitioner vs Specialist

Quelle est la différence entre Practitioner et Specialist ?

Practitioner: A person who does something regularly, especially a profession or a practice. Specialist: A person who knows a lot about a specific subject.

Lequel est le plus formel : Practitioner et Specialist ?

Practitioner est le plus formel de tous.

Practitioner et Specialist sont-ils au même niveau CEFR ?

Practitioner: C1, Specialist: B2 sur l'échelle CEFR.

Puis-je utiliser Practitioner et Specialist de façon interchangeable ?

Pas toujours. Practitioner et Specialist sont proches et se recoupent parfois, mais elles diffèrent par le registre, la fréquence et l'usage, donc remplacer l'une par l'autre peut changer le sens ou le ton. Regarde les différences ci-dessus avant de substituer.
